The Naval Supply Systems Command (NAVSUP) Fleet Logistics Center (FLC) Norfolk Contracting Department, Norfolk, VA 23511-3392, intends to award, on a sole source basis, a contract to Maryland Broadband Cooperative for the replacement of Dark Fiber Cables and the IRU rights to maintenance and repairs for the new extension per the attached Redacted Justification and Approval for use of Other Than Full and Open Competition. As a result, this requirement will not be set aside for small business concerns. The activity�s small business office concurs with this determination. The items being requested are to replace aging fiber optic infrastructure connecting USNA to the North Severn Side of the USNA campus. The existing sub-river cables are aging and at risk of failure due to the fact they're more than 30 years old. Establishing a secondary connection will eliminate the current single point of failure and improve reliability of service. USNA desires to purchase an Indefeasible Right of Use (IRU) agreement in certain optical fiber strands within MDBroadband�s fibers system, all subject to terms and conditions contained in the IRU The delivery date is 30 September 2026.
